Hello,
i like to install Suse 9.0 on a 5500 with smart SCSI Array. With smartstart 5.5 i have partitioning the Drives and can check all the system enviroment. It looks ok. Also i can boot from the Suse CD´s and can complete install Linux on the Raid. But on reboot it cant find the SCSI Devices.

Is there one more step with the smartstart software
to ? integrate,mount,initialize ? the drives for the "BIOS" ?

At systemboot the drive are not responding. The SCSI Raid Controller tells me "finding 4 Logical Volumes" but in next line he says "No SCSI Divices found"

Can anyone tell me, how can i bring the drives online.

Best Regards and thanks for Help from munich bavaria
